How to control Mcp Turo

PolicyLayer is an MCP gateway — it sits between your AI agents and Mcp Turo, and nothing reaches the server without passing your rules. These are the rules we recommend:

Block financial tools by default
{
  "create_booking": {
    "deny_if": [
      {
        "conditions": [],
        "on_deny": "Requires human approval."
      }
    ]
  }
}

Financial tools should be explicitly enabled per use case, not open by default.

Rate limit write operations
{
  "manage_booking": {
    "limits": [
      {
        "counter": "manage_booking_per_hour",
        "window": "hour",
        "max": 30,
        "scope": "grant"
      }
    ]
  }
}

Prevents bulk unintended modifications from agents caught in loops.

Cap read operations
{
  "get_car_details": {
    "limits": [
      {
        "counter": "get_car_details_per_minute",
        "window": "minute",
        "max": 60,
        "scope": "grant"
      }
    ]
  }
}

Controls API costs and prevents retry loops from exhausting upstream rate limits.
